Former Australian cricketer Mark Waugh has lashed out at the men’s national selection committee for not including Steve Smith in the initial squad for the ICC T20 World Cup 2026 campaign, in India and Sri Lanka.

While Smith was included as a replacement player for Josh Hazlewood ahead of the Sri Lanka clash on Monday, February 16, he couldn’t make it to the final playing XI against Sri Lanka in Pallekele.

“I know you can’t please everybody, and sometimes there are tough calls that can go either way, but to me, the non-selection of Steve Smith in the squad originally is the most baffling non-selection I can remember for ages. I mean, here you’ve got a guy who has looked a class above everybody in the BBL. I think that the whole campaign was doomed from the get-go with selection issues and injuries,” Waugh told SENQ Breakfast.

“He’s an outstanding fieldsman. He’s a great player of spin. He should have been first picked, and he wasn’t picked in the squad… then he wasn’t even picked as a replacement, and then they’ve got him over there, and they still haven’t played him,” he added.

The decision not to include Smith in the playing XI cost Australia badly as they suffered an eight-wicket defeat to Sri Lanka, reducing their qualification chances. Australia would now be hoping for Ireland to defeat Zimbabwe to have a qualification chance.

“Look at the selections. Look at Maxwell, Connolly, Green, and Inglis, these guys are all out of form. Maxwell and Connolly have not made a run for three months between them,” he noted.

Australia squad: Mitchell Marsh (c), Xavier Bartlett, Cooper Connolly, Tim David, Ben Dwarshuis, Cameron Green, Nathan Ellis, Travis Head, Josh Inglis, Matthew Kuhnemann, Glenn Maxwell, Matthew Renshaw, Marcus Stoinis, Adam Zampa, Steve Smith.
